About

S S Kelley is a scholar working on Surgery, Epidemiology and Hematology. According to data from OpenAlex, S S Kelley has authored 11 papers receiving a total of 878 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 7 papers in Surgery, 3 papers in Epidemiology and 3 papers in Hematology. Recurrent topics in S S Kelley's work include Orthopaedic implants and arthroplasty (5 papers), Total Knee Arthroplasty Outcomes (3 papers) and Hemophilia Treatment and Research (3 papers). S S Kelley is often cited by papers focused on Orthopaedic implants and arthroplasty (5 papers), Total Knee Arthroplasty Outcomes (3 papers) and Hemophilia Treatment and Research (3 papers). S S Kelley collaborates with scholars based in United States, New Zealand and United Kingdom. S S Kelley's co-authors include Richard C. Johnston, John J. Callaghan, Kary R. Schulte, Paul F. Lachiewicz, Pamela Sullivan, William J. Ribbans, Brenda Buzzard, Jerome D. Wiedel, M S Gilbert and Mark E. Bolander and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Bone and Joint Surgery, Osteoarthritis and Cartilage and Journal of the American Academy of Orthopaedic Surgeons.
